在嵌入式架构下,大数据实时采集与处理系统需要兼顾低功耗、高效率和稳定性。这类系统通常部署在资源受限的设备上,如传感器节点或边缘计算设备,因此设计时需充分考虑硬件性能与软件算法的协同优化。
实时数据采集是系统的基础功能,涉及传感器接口、数据格式转换和传输协议的选择。为确保数据的及时性,通常采用异步非阻塞机制,避免因等待操作而影响整体性能。
数据处理模块则需要高效的数据流管理,结合缓冲队列和并行处理技术,以应对突发的数据高峰。同时,压缩和过滤算法可减少数据传输量,提升系统响应速度。
在嵌入式环境中,系统还需具备良好的容错能力,通过冗余设计和错误检测机制保障数据完整性。•动态资源分配策略能根据负载变化调整计算资源,实现更优的性能表现。

AI渲染效果图,仅供参考
最终,系统的整体架构应模块化设计,便于维护与扩展。通过合理的通信协议和接口定义,确保各组件间的高效协作,从而构建出稳定可靠的实时数据处理平台。